Down Syndrome Family Resource Center was formed to provide resources, information, and support for families who have a loved one with Down Syndrome. Although the internet is a great resource with endless information, interacting with other families and sharing life’s experiences have a far greater impact. To meet this need, our goal is to provide social and educational experiences monthly. DSFRC welcomes all individuals with special needs at our events, with no exclusions. Our events are for everyone!!

Down Syndrome Family Resource Center was established as a non-profit corporation with the State of California in 2015. The application of the 501(c)(3) charitable non-profit status was approved and our tax-exempt status was effective on April 21, 2015.  As such, the corporate officers and parental advisory committee members are volunteers. Each person donates their time and money to ensure our families receive the most rewarding experiences. Each of the volunteers has been working in the special needs’ community for years, and some for decades.

DSFRC operates entirely on the support of our gracious sponsors. Every dollar donated is used to provide activities and services to the families in our immediate community who attend our events. DSFRC also offers support to other charitable organizations within the community.
